Autologous Disc-Derived Cell Transplantation

Filed in archive Drugs, Vaccines and Therapeutics on October 1, 2005

BlogPicture

A team of neurosurgeons from the International Spine Center Berlin led by Dr. M. Sabarini were able to treat degenerated cervical intervertebral disc by autologous disc-derived cell transplantion (ADCT) using chondrocytes prepared by co.don AG.

Instead of using Artificial discs or titanium implants, this new technology enables the repair of degenerated intervertebral discs, using chondrocytes (cells composing the cartilage) from the patient himself. These cells are collected, cultured in the lab using tissue engineering and would be ready for transplant within about 3 months.
